Good Organisation
The organisation part of your wedding day isn’t the most exciting part, sure, but it is important. After all, you could plan something brilliant for every other aspect of your wedding day, but if the organisation is chaotic, then the day is unlikely to run smoothly. You’ll have a good plan for the flow of the day but also think about additional details that your guests will appreciate, such as providing transport to/from the venue, organising a babysitter for the kids, and so on.

A Great Guest List
Your guests aren’t just there to watch you and your partner get married. They’ll also have a massive influence on the day itself. Given how influential your guests will be, it’s important to think carefully about who you invite. Sometimes, couples invite people who they think they should invite, but it’s best to keep the numbers limited to only those who you really want to be there. Just because your work colleagues know about your wedding, that doesn’t mean that you have to invite them!
Delicious Food
For many people, the meal is the best part of the wedding. That means that, even if you’re not a massive foodie yourself, it’s best to really take the time to choose a caterer that your guests will love. Remember: there’s nothing that will dampen the spirit of some guests more than feeling hungry. As well as providing a hearty meal, look at making some snacks available later in the night. You’ll win the hearts of many if you provide a midnight Chinese buffet! Plus, it’s a surefire way to keep energy levels up and ensure that the dancefloor remains rocking all night long.
